At the AI for Good summit, AI safety coiner Roman Yampolskiy and Alibaba Cloud founder Wang Jian exchanged each other's hardest questions. Yampolskiy asked how Wang plans to control general superintelligence; Wang said he doesn't believe in AGI at all—"AI is AI," a capability that grows over time, and the label mostly makes people nervous. Wang asked how to make AI safe without slowing development; Yampolskiy said his research points to no safety for advanced AI, calling it an impossible problem like a perpetual safety machine, and advocates stopping general superintelligence in favor of narrow, testable tools. One says it can't be controlled; the other says it doesn't exist.
